    Hey, I did some wheeling in Moab. Trails I got a chance to go one were hell's revenge, moab rim, cliff hanger, poison spider mesa, gold bar rim, golden spike, metal masher, and pritchett canyon.
    Wanted to run behind the rocks and area bfe also, but ran out of time. I ran the trails mostly by myself, and I'd rather drive than snap photos, so sorry about not taking good pics, which is what everyone wants to see I know. Here are a couple though.

        Here's my hitch mount and my two straps that were holding the front of the bronco on my trailer. I got rear ended while parked in Ely, Nevada on my way to Moab. Guy was drunk, swerved off the road into my parked truck and trailer. I think that the straps, my receiver mount, and the corner of my trailer being bent down slightly is all the damage I got. Will be bringing my f250 into a frame shop to check though. Welded those plates on to help strengthen the mount so I could continue to Moab, got a replacement from the ford dealer there for the trip home.
